§ 12-1009. Expiration and renewal of registration
Expiration date
(a) A registration issued under this subtitle expires on December 31 of each year.
Renewal of registration
(b) On or after November 1 of the year in which a registration expires, the registration may be renewed for an additional 1-year term if the registrant:
(1) Otherwise is entitled to be registered;
(2) Pays to the Commissioner the renewal fee established under § 12-1006 of this subtitle;
(3) Submits to the Commissioner a renewal application on the form that the Commissioner requires; and
(4) Pays to NMLS any fees that NMLS imposes in connection with the renewal of the registration.

Credits

Added by Acts 2011, c. 280,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2011; Acts 2011, c. 281,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2011. Amended by Acts 2014, c. 276,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2014; Acts 2014, c. 277, § 1, eff. Oct. 1, 2014; Acts 2019, c. 90, § 1, eff. July 1, 2019.
